Chapter 29: Chapter 28: Slaying Panthers to Save People

"AWOOO—"

"AHH—"

Zhaang Ye made his way through the dense forest with two large bundles on his back, occasionally hearing the distant roars of beasts and the tragic screams of humans. Each scream signified that another person had perished in these woods.

Zhaang Ye couldn’t help but shake his head. ’So this is what they mean by "humans die for wealth, and birds die for food,"’ he thought.

Most of the people mauled to death by Fierce Beasts were Medicine Gatherers from all over the Desolate Continent.

In the outer regions of the Barbaric Beast Mountain Range, the time when medicinal herbs ripened coincided with the surging autumn waters. At this time, the herbs’ Medicinal Power was at its peak, and they could be sold for the highest price.

This was the season for Medicine Gatherers. Hailing from all across the Barbaric World, they would form teams and brave numerous dangers to enter the outer mountain ranges and gather herbs.

Gathering herbs in the forests of the outer Barbaric Beast Mountain Range was an extremely dangerous task. Any sufficiently aged herb would be guarded by a Fierce Beast. To harvest the herb, these Medicine Gatherers had to kill the beast protecting it.

After leaving the valley, Zhaang Ye had already stumbled upon Medicine Gatherers fighting Fierce Beasts three or four times. Most of these battles ended with the humans being killed.

Zhaang Ye had no time to pity these dead Medicine Gatherers. He knew they were no saints themselves. The Medicine Gatherers who dared to enter this place were all desperados. Once inside the forests of the outer Barbaric Beast Mountain Range, they would quickly turn into robbers. ’I’m carrying two large bundles right now. If those people see me, they’ll surely swarm me, kill me, and steal my goods.’

Therefore, Zhaang Ye wanted to avoid Fierce Beasts and Medicine Gatherers alike.

"BANG!" Suddenly, a firework shot into the sky.

Zhaang Ye started slightly at the sight of the firework. It was the Zhaang Family’s distress signal. Only key members of the Zhaang Family were qualified to carry such a signal. As the son of a concubine, Zhaang Ye couldn’t dream of possessing one; he had never even seen one before. He had only heard the Elders describe what it looked like when set off.

According to the Zhaang Family clan rules, any family member who saw this signal had to drop what they were doing and go provide aid. Zhaang Ye hesitated for a moment before deciding to check it out. He set down the two large bundles he was carrying and found a concealed spot to hide them.

One bundle contained the herbs he had gathered, while the other held the Snake Hide. The bundles would hinder his saber movements, so Zhaang Ye had no choice but to stash them safely first.

After stashing his things, Zhaang Ye gripped his Thick-Backed Saber and moved stealthily through the dense forest for about a kilometer. Several dozen yards ahead, by the shore of a small, open lake, dozens of large black panthers—each about ten feet long—had two young women tightly surrounded, roaring as they attacked.

A chill ran down Zhaang Ye’s spine at the sight. These large black panthers were among the most coordinated Fierce Beasts in the dense forest. The combat prowess of a single panther was equivalent to a Martial Artist at the Martial Arts Second Layer. Attacked by dozens at once, even a Martial Artist at the Peak of Martial Arts Third Layer would have to flee in disarray.

"SWISH SWISH SWISH—" The two women, who looked to be seventeen or eighteen, both surprisingly possessed the strength of the Martial Arts Third Layer. As they brandished their Long Swords, Sword Qi flew everywhere, and in a short burst, they managed to slay over a dozen of the panthers.

But the panthers numbered in the dozens, so the loss of a dozen or so meant little. If anything, the blood of their fallen companions only stoked their ferocity. Their assault grew even more ferocious, pressing the two women so hard that they couldn’t even properly utilize their Sword Force. Their situation was perilous.

Seeing this, Zhaang Ye sighed to himself. With a flicker of his body, he stepped out from his cover.

Zhaang Ye had seen clearly that the two women’s clothes were embroidered with a camphor leaf. This marked them as members of the Cyan Mulberry City Zhaang Family. The Cyan Mulberry City family was the main lineage, while the Zhaang Family of Three Rivers Town was one of the Branches.

With the main lineage in trouble, Zhaang Ye had no choice but to intervene.

"HISS—"

Using his Startled Swan Step, Zhaang Ye moved soundlessly behind one of the large black panthers. With a single swing of his Thick-Backed Saber, he cleaved the beast in two.

This strike was not the Gentle Wind Slash, but the Basic Saber Technique. While the power of the Basic Saber Technique at the Great Success stage couldn’t compare to the Gentle Wind Slash, it was by no means to be underestimated.

"SLICE! SLICE! SLICE! SLICE!—" Now that his Cultivation had reached the Martial Arts Third Layer, Zhaang Ye had gained a new level of understanding in both his Startled Swan Step and his Basic Saber Technique. His movements were phantasmal. With every slash of his saber, another panther fell. In the blink of an eye, he had already slain five of the great beasts, each one cut clean in two.

At this, the two women besieged by the panthers were overjoyed to see Zhaang Ye come to their aid. The younger of the two cried out, "You’re incredible! Thank you!"

The woman’s shout alerted the besieging panthers, and they quickly became aware of Zhaang Ye’s presence.

"ROAR!"

More than twenty of the panthers instantly broke away from the pack and lunged toward Zhaang Ye.

Watching the panthers charge ferociously toward him, Zhaang Ye’s brow furrowed. ’How can this woman be so simple-minded?’ he thought. ’If she hadn’t shouted, I could have used my Footwork Technique to kill at least three or four more. As his thoughts raced, Zhaang Ye’s body seemed to float forward, proactively meeting the charge. The Thick-Backed Saber in his hand released a faint stream of Sword Qi, felling one of the roaring panthers.

"SPLAT!" With a spray of blood, the panther was cleaved in two.

In that same instant, with a whistle of wind, another five or six panthers seized the opportunity, pouncing with all their might just as the momentum from Zhaang Ye’s Sword Force was spent.

The panthers’ sharp fangs and massive, razor-sharp claws descended on Zhaang Ye from all sides.

Zhaang Ye snorted, ducking slightly. With a subtle shift in his Footwork Technique, he swung his Thick-Backed Saber.

A gentle breeze seemed to stir, yet the glint of his saber vanished. This was the strike Zhaang Ye was most skilled in: the Gentle Wind Slash.

"SWISH! SWISH! SWISH!—" Like a gentle breeze, the Thick-Backed Saber swept across the throats of several panthers. The keen Sword Qi slit their windpipes in an instant, extinguishing their lives.

When executed with the strength of the Martial Arts Third Layer, the Gentle Wind Slash was at least four to five times more powerful than before!

"THUD! THUD! THUD!" The bodies of several panthers collapsed to the ground.

Zhaang Ye didn’t slow down. His body shot forward like a startled swan, and any panther in his path was met with a single, fatal slash. Although each panther’s strength was equivalent to that of a Late-stage Second Layer Martial Artist, they were utterly no match for him. By the time Zhaang Ye had advanced several dozen yards, he had slain more than fifteen of the beasts, his own ferocious aura now even more overpowering than theirs.

Finally, after Zhaang Ye cut down two more panthers, the rest of the pack broke and fled, vanishing without a trace.
